Geography
The archipelago is geographically subdivided into several groups, most significantly those around the main islands Basilan, Jolo and Tawi-Tawi. There are, however, other groups containing mostly small islands; not all of these are inhabited:
Basilan group
Jolo group
Keenapusan group
Laparan group
Pangutaran group
|
Sibutu group
Tapul group
Tawi-Tawi group
Others/Outliers
